There's no place like home for Miller Grove, who bounced back after a loss on the road on Monday. They were the clear victors by a 23-6 margin over the Redan Raiders on Tuesday. The Wolverines haven't had any issues with the Raiders recently, as the game was their sixth consecutive victory against them.

JaNiya Smith and Mariah Presley did most of the damage at the plate: Smith got on base in all four of her plate appearances with seven stolen bases, four runs, and one RBI, while Presley got on base in all four of her plate appearances with seven stolen bases and four runs. Presley is crushing it when it comes to stolen bases: she's snagged at least one every time she's taken the field this season. The team also got some help courtesy of Imari Ward, who got on base in three of her four plate appearances with three stolen bases, two runs, and two RBI.
Miller Grove always had someone on base and finished the game having posted an OBP of .933. That was just more of the same: they've now posted an OBP of .594 or higher every time they've taken the field this season.
Miller Grove's record now sits at 11-1. As for Redan,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ost six of their last seven matches. That's put a noticeable dent in their 5-6 record this season.
Both squads are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Miller Grove will square off against Stephenson at 5:30 p.m. on Wednesday. As for Redan, they will be playing in front of their home fans against Lithonia at 5:00 p.m. on Wednesday.
